I have tried unsuccessfully to install FreeBSD onto two systems. I will get all the way past the menus and installation. Right after it finishes copying the last of the files from my DOS partition it gives me this massage: "Information Dialog: Saving any boot -c changes to new kernel..." when it gets there it stops. I've waited for 10 minutes one time and it stayed there. It also makes a beeeeeeeeeep sound on my PC's internal speaker. FYI, I've tried to install bin, info, doc, manpages and xfree86; I tried this again without the xfree86 without any luck. I've also tried bin, doc and manpages; still no go. Can anyone help?
